WebLithophyllon repanda is a species of mushroom or disc coral in the family Fungiidae.This species is able to move to another location on occasion.The International Union for Conservation of Nature (IUCN) rated it as a least-concern species and it was originally described by Dana in 1846. It occurs at depths of 1 to 30 metres (3 ft 3 in to 98 ft 5 in
